What you will do

We are seeking a motivated Associate Full Stack Software Engineer to join our team. In this role, you will contribute to the design, development, testing, and deployment of scalable software applications under the guidance of senior engineers. You will work across both front-end and back-end technologies, with a strong focus on developing responsive, user-friendly web interfaces. You will collaborate with product, business, data, design, and engineering partners to deliver reliable, maintainable solutions while building your full-stack and cloud engineering expertise.

Roles & Responsibilities

  • Develop and enhance front-end and back-end application components using established engineering standards and guidance from senior team members.
  • Develop responsive, accessible, and user-friendly web interfaces using React, TypeScript/JavaScript, HTML5, and CSS.
  • Translate user stories, wireframes, and design specifications into high-quality, reusable UI components.
  • Build reusable front-end components and integrate them with backend APIs, databases, and data services.
  • Ensure UI solutions are consistent across supported browsers, devices, and screen sizes.
  • Build and consume REST APIs, integrate data sources, and support data-processing pipelines.
  • Create rapid prototypes to validate technical approaches and translate approved concepts into production-ready code.
  • Write clean, reusable, well-documented, secure, and testable code.
  • Participate in code reviews and incorporate feedback to improve code quality, performance, accessibility, and maintainability.
  • Contribute to unit, integration, UI, and automated testing activities.
  • Support debugging, root-cause analysis, and resolution of application defects and production issues.
  • Assist with application deployment, configuration, and operational support across cloud environments.
  • Create and maintain technical documentation, including design notes, API documentation, deployment procedures, and runbooks.
  • Work closely with product owners, business stakeholders, UX/design teams, data engineers, QA engineers, and other technology teams.
  • Follow Agile practices, contribute to sprint planning and effort estimation, and provide timely status updates.
  • Continuously build knowledge of modern full-stack, cloud, AI, and DevOps technologies.

About Amgen

Amgen harnesses the best of biology and technology to fight the world’s toughest diseases, and make people’s lives easier, fuller and longer. We helped establish the biotechnology industry, and we remain on the cutting-edge of innovation, using technology and human genetic data to push beyond what’s known today. Our investment in research and development has yielded a robust pipeline that builds on our existing portfolio of medicines to treat cancer, heart disease, osteoporosis, inflammatory diseases and rare diseases.

Amgen is one of 30 companies comprising the Dow Jones Industrial Average®, and part of the Nasdaq-100 Index®. In 2024, Amgen was named one of the “World’s Most Innovative Companies” by Fast Company and one of “America’s Best Large Employers” by Forbes.
